Everlast Group – Streamlining Quotation and Project Management Processes

Everlast Group is a specialist company within the building sector, with a particular focus on roofing based in West Yorkshire, England.

They were established in 1999 and rapidly became one of the UK’s leading specialists in a wide range of construction. Currently they work on more than £50 million worth of projects annually, both in the UK and Europe. Everlast’s success has been achieved by focusing on innovation, applying new thinking and exploring ideas across all construction activities.

Problem

Limited Accessibility: Employees were required to be within the office to access the shared drive containing the necessary spreadsheets. This limited flexibility and slowed down workflow.

Inconsistent Pricing: Employees often struggled to select the correct spreadsheet for each new quote, leading to the potential for incorrect pricing if the wrong document was used.

Inaccurate or Incomplete Information: Due to the nature of copying and pasting from previous quotes, important info was often overlooked or not consistently applied in new quotes, reducing the overall quality and reliability of the estimates.

Essentially, Everlast needed a solution that would allow employees to work more efficiently and ensure that quotations were accurate, up to date and accessible from anywhere.

Solution

GAIN LINE collaborated with Everlast to analyse the existing Excel-based system. We were able to work closely with Everlast to understand the required functionalities such as, how information was entered, stored, retrieved and which processes were critical to the quotation and project management workflow. 

With a comprehensive understanding of the existing system, GAIN LINE were able to develop an online portal that replicated the key functionality of the Excel spreadsheets but added numerous improvements.

Online Access: The new system enabled employees to access quotes and project info from anywhere, offering increased flexibility and productivity for field workers, remote employees, and project employees. 

Real-time Updates: By moving the system online, Everlast could ensure that the most up-to-date pricing and project information was available at all times which prevented common errors that came as a result of outdated spreadsheets or incorrect data. 

Admin Controls: Everlast gained the ability to easily update core data through an admin area, eliminating the need to modify multiple Excel documents manually. This streamlined administrative tasks and improved data consistency.

Results

From the implementation of GAIN LINE’s online system, Everlast were able to reap several immediate positive effects on their operations:

  • Increased Efficiency: Employees could now generate accurate quotations quicker, as they no longer had to search through various spreadsheets or rely on manual data entry. The process became faster and less error-prone.
  • Improved Data Management: With all information stored in the system and assigned to specific projects, Everlast could more easily track project progress and access all related documentation in one place.
  • Enhanced Reporting: The system enabled Everlast to generate detailed reports, providing insights into their business pipeline, team productivity and overall performance. These reports helped the group to make more informed decisions and better manage their resources
  • Expansion Opportunity: Through the success of the new system, Everlast Group identified additional areas of their business that could be integrated into the platform, reducing reliance on paper-based processes and Excel.
